Easy to transport
Folding treadmills are easier to transport than models that are not foldable. They can fit in most trunks or back seats of cars, and are generally lighter too. These characteristics make them ideal for people who frequently travel with their treadmill. They're not as stable as non-folding models. If you're careful you can transport the treadmill in a safe manner.
The first step when moving a treadmill is to ensure that it's unplugged and locked. It is also necessary to remove the safety key and put it in a bag so that you don't lose it during transit. The next step is to plan your route inside your home and vehicle. You'll need to clear the path and ensure that the treadmill can be used through doors and other narrow spaces. You'll also need to secure the treadmill with straps or cords to bungee.
If your treadmill is too heavy or doesn't have wheels, you will require a dolly for furniture to transport it to your vehicle. Before attempting this you should read the treadmill's user manual and follow any instructions regarding disassembly or relocation. You can also hire a hand truck from a moving company to help you move your treadmill.
Regardless of how you decide to move your treadmill, it's crucial to have someone else assist you. This will lower the chance of injury to both of you while moving and decrease the possibility of damage to your property. If possible, try to locate a family member who is physically well-balanced and has experience in transporting large items.
Be cautious when you are required to carry your treadmill down a flight or stairs. It's recommended that you get professional assistance for this task, but in the event that you don't have the funds to pay for it, let one person take the stairs first and the second person follow behind them. The stronger person will hold the top of the machine, while the other person steers it down the stairs.
Easy to clean
Folded up, a treadmill takes up less space than one that is fully-sized. Additionally, it is simpler to clean. A healthy exercise routine requires a thorough cleaning routine. The accumulation of grime and sweat can turn into permanent marks or stains on treadmills when not dealt with immediately. Cleaning your treadmill can be a great incentive to use it more often. A dirty treadmill left in the corner can make it less appealing to you to go on it.
To clean a treadmill that is folded up, begin by disconnecting the treadmill and then vacuuming around it. This will eliminate any dirt or dust that has built up over time and could get under the belt of the treadmill or into the motor.
When the treadmill is dry A damp cloth should be used to clean the frame and outer parts of the machine. This will prevent damage and make the machine appear more modern. If required it is necessary, a small amount detergent may be added to the cloth.
Cleaning the area under your treadmill Folded Up regularly will prevent dirt and other debris from building up. This is particularly crucial if you live in a humid, dusty environment.
It is also a good idea that you lubricate your treadmill foldable every 3 months. This will prevent the belt from becoming slippery and allow it to perform well. You can find instructions in the manual for your treadmill, but you can also look up videos online to understand how to accomplish this.
